How much Do You Need?

The good news is that you only need a very minimal amount of these nutrients to reap the benefits. For freshwater cultures, you will need 4ml of nutrients per 1L of chlorine-free water. For marine cultures, you need even less, only 1ml per 1L of chlorine-free water. So, the next question you may have is… ’How much water will I need for the whole culture?’

Algae (phytoplankton) cultures can start out pretty small and grow significantly large, so it really depends on what volume you are aiming at growing. However, it is great to start with a goal of 1L. How long do they last?

The good news is…it is definitely possible to store nutrients for a significant amount of time. This means, if you are culturing regularly, you are able to always have some nutrients on hand, either in the fridge or freezer.

  • Freezer Life: If frozen at -20 degrees Celsius, our culture nutrients will last up to 12 months.
  • Fridge Life: If kept in the fridge, they will last for up to 6 months.

Contamination of the culture is the most significant concern when trying to store them long-term. To avoid contamination of the culture, wear gloves while handling the nutrients and be sure to spray the gloves with 70% isopropyl alcohol beforehand. This will ensure the gloves are also sterile.

How to store:

If you are intending to use the nutrients while storing them, it is ideal to keep them in the fridge. However, if you need the nutrients to last for a longer period of time, the freezer is a better option as they will last up to 12 months.

Tips on using algae culture nutrients:

  • The Algae Culture Nutrients Plus Vitamins for Freshwater comes in three parts: A, B and C. Only mix the components of the algae culture nutrients when you are about to use them. DO NOT premix and store as this will significantly reduce its shelf life. KEEP in the freezer until ready to mix. Freeze at – 4 ͨ or for longer periods at – 20 ͨ.
  • If you have an alga that contains diatoms then you will need to add Sodium Metasilicate Solution to the f/2 culture media.
